To Create an Annotation Views in Model Space (AutoCAD Mechanical Toolset)

  1. Click Structure tabBuild panelNew. Find The New dialog box is displayed.
  2. Click the Annotation View tab.
  3. In the Component section, select the Create annotation view of option and from adjacent the drop-down list, select the component you wish to create an annotation view for.
  4. In the Annotation view name box, change the name for the annotation view, if required.
  5. In the Placement section, select the Model space option
  6. In the View scale list, select an appropriate scale.
    Note: We recommend that you use 1:1 at the time the annotation view is created and perform scaling using a drawing border (AMTITLE command).
    To set a base point for the annotation view:
    1. Click . The dialog box hides.
    2. In the drawing area, select a base point for the annotation view.
  7. To label each view of the component being annotated, select the Create label for all subviews check box.
  8. Click OK. The dialog box closes and the command line prompts you to place views in the drawing area and a preview of the view to be inserted is shown at the cursor.

    To insert the displayed view, click in the drawing area to indicate the insertion point.If the displayed view is incorrect, type V until the appropriate view is displayed, and then click to indicate the insertion point. Repeat steps 4 and 5 until all views are placed in model space correctly.

  9. Press Enter to accept the default rotation or enter the new rotation angle.
  10. Repeat the 2 preceding steps until all views are placed in the drawing area.
  11. Type D and press Enter. A new annotation view is created and displayed in the browser.
